Output 65399fda365716013762c54795155f3c9c5644926b3ac3946e955002752809f2:3

value
3002620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e2abcf93ead51da3dcf739168b08f2bcb0b7f5 OP_EQUAL
address
384Y6Ad2CYv3rtvEKC9VWyMd7KQWbRFh1g
transaction
65399fda365716013762c54795155f3c9c5644926b3ac3946e955002752809f2
spent
true